Your medical professional needs to screen for STIs, to name a few things, at your initial prenatal browse through, consisting of syphilis, HIV, hepatitis B, and liver disease C.In enhancement to the above, the CDC offers the following for that and when someone must examine.



Sexually energetic ladies under 25 years of ages ought to be examined for gonorrhea and chlamydia yearly. Ladies who are 25 years and older with multiple sexual companions or partners with a sexually transmitted disease ought to get checked for gonorrhea and chlamydia yearly.People with a high risk maternity must be evaluated for gonorrhea and chlamydia in early pregnancy.

Any individual that techniques sex that can place them in jeopardy of infection or who shares medicine injection equipment need to obtain checked for HIV yearly. There isn't just one kind of Sexually transmitted disease test. Relying on the disease being evaluated, the test might be a swab, an urine sample, or a blood examination. With each other, these examinations can find human immunodeficiency virus (HIV), syphilis, chlamydia, gonorrhea, liver disease B, and herpes (genital excrescences). Exactly how usually you require testing depends on numerous variables consisting of: Age and sex Sexual alignment Whether you're pregnant Your sexual history and partnership status makes a difference, too, relying on if you remain in a virginal partnership versus having several companions.

Do you need annual screening? Annual testing (at least for chlamydia) is advised by the CDC for all grownups that participate in sex a minimum of when in that provided year. You could gain from yearly STD testing if: You're in between the ages of 13 and 65 and participate in sex-related task You've never ever had a STD examination before You're in a devoted, monogamous partnership You practice risk-free sex The very best way to shield on your own (and your partners) is to remain on top of your testing, and in some cases annual screening isn't enough.

Checking at intervals as usually as every 3-6 months might benefit you if you: Are a sexually active gay guy Are bisexual Have multiple sexual partners Have confidential sex-related partners Practice risky sex Note: Keep in mind these are just standards, and one of our caring healthcare suppliers can discuss the specifics of interval testing with you.
